1305305055 has 48 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 2358561504. Its totient is φ = 667180800.
The previous prime is 1305305047. The next prime is 1305305059. The reversal of 1305305055 is 5505035031.
1305305055 is a `hidden beast` number, since 1 + 30 + 530 + 50 + 55 = 666.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 1305305055 - 23 = 1305305047 is a prime.
It is a congruent number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(1305305059)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 47 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 105705 + ... + 117405.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(49136698).
Almost surely, 21305305055 is an apocalyptic number.
1305305055 is a gapful number since it is divisible by the number (15) formed by its first and last digit.
1305305055 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(1053256449).
1305305055 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
1305305055 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 11816 (or 11813 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 5625, while the sum is 27.
The square root of 1305305055 is about 36129.0057294689. The cubic root of 1305305055 is about 1092.8754577403.
The spelling of 1305305055 in words is "one billion, three hundred five million, three hundred five thousand, fifty-five".
